Readout of President Joe Biden's Meeting with Prime Minister Kishida of Japan

The White House

President Joseph R. Biden, Jr. met today with Prime Minister Kishida of Japan on the margins of the United Nations General Assembly in New York. The two leaders discussed the importance of advancing a free and open Indo-Pacific, emphasizing the importance of strengthening and modernizing their security alliance. During the meeting, President Biden thanked Prime Minister Kishida for Japan's historic $1.08 billion pledge to the Global Fund's Seventh Replenishment.
